summaryrefslogtreecommitdiff
path: root/src/restclient/anastasis_api_truth_store.c
diff options
context:
space:
mode:
authorChristian Grothoff <christian@grothoff.org>2023-01-17 20:04:58 +0100
committerChristian Grothoff <christian@grothoff.org>2023-01-17 20:04:58 +0100
commitf7742d1a5ac891f0fc2cb162d8c94daa37eb9fd2 (patch)
tree5a8b614f6b271f4186e3ddee74481b174984961a /src/restclient/anastasis_api_truth_store.c
parent8ce939cad97b049699b6779cc5902e8cf5c2bf41 (diff)
downloadanastasis-f7742d1a5ac891f0fc2cb162d8c94daa37eb9fd2.tar.gz
anastasis-f7742d1a5ac891f0fc2cb162d8c94daa37eb9fd2.tar.bz2
anastasis-f7742d1a5ac891f0fc2cb162d8c94daa37eb9fd2.zip
-fix Taler v0.9.x compatibility issues in test
Diffstat (limited to 'src/restclient/anastasis_api_truth_store.c')
-rw-r--r--src/restclient/anastasis_api_truth_store.c10
1 files changed, 9 insertions, 1 deletions
diff --git a/src/restclient/anastasis_api_truth_store.c b/src/restclient/anastasis_api_truth_store.c
index c1cf634..855ad5a 100644
--- a/src/restclient/anastasis_api_truth_store.c
+++ b/src/restclient/anastasis_api_truth_store.c
@@ -169,10 +169,18 @@ handle_truth_store_finished (void *cls,
ud.ec = TALER_JSON_get_error_code2 (data,
data_size);
break;
+ case MHD_HTTP_BAD_GATEWAY:
+ ud.ec = TALER_JSON_get_error_code2 (data,
+ data_size);
+ break;
default:
- GNUNET_break (0);
ud.ec = TALER_JSON_get_error_code2 (data,
data_size);
+ GNUNET_break (0);
+ GNUNET_log (GNUNET_ERROR_TYPE_ERROR,
+ "Unexpected HTTP status code %u/%d\n",
+ (unsigned int) response_code,
+ ud.ec);
break;
}
tso->cb (tso->cb_cls,